1. Potassium Carbonate K2CO3 Introduction
Potassium carbonate is a inorganic compound substance with chemical formula K2CO3 and molecular weight of 138.206. It is a white crystalline powder with a density of 2.428g/cm3 and a melting point of 891 ℃. It is easily soluble in water, and the aqueous solution is alkaline. It is insoluble in ethanol. Potassium carbonate has strong hygroscopicity. When exposed to the air, it can absorb carbon dioxide and water, which can be converted into potassium bicarbonate. 4. Functions in Capsicum and Tomato
Specifically, the role of potassium carbonate in tomato cultivation includes:
1.Promoting fruit development and coloring: During tomato ripening, moderate application of potassium carbonate K2CO3 can promote fruit development and coloring, making the fruit fuller and more colorful.
2.Enhance stress resistance: Potassium carbonate K2CO3 can enhance tomato stress resistance, improve plant disease resistance, and reduce the occurrence of pests and diseases.
3.Improving soil structure: Long term application of potassium carbonate K2CO3 can improve soil structure, enhance soil aeration and water retention capacity, and create favorable conditions for the growth and development of plant roots.
The role of potassium carbonate in capsicum cultivation is mainly reflected in the following aspects:
1.Promote growth and increase yield: Potassium carbonate K2CO3 contains a large amount of potassium, which is an essential nutrient for plant growth. Potassium can participate in various metabolic processes in plants, including photosynthesis and protein synthesis, thereby promoting plant growth and development. Applying potassium carbonate can increase the efficiency of photosynthesis, improve the utilization of light energy in plants, and thereby increase crop yields. For chili peppers, moderate application of potassium carbonate can significantly improve their yield and quality.
2. Enhance stress resistance: Potassium carbonate K2CO3 can enhance crop stress resistance, including resistance to pests and diseases, drought, cold, and lodging. Potassium can help plants maintain normal physiological functions and reduce crop losses caused by environmental factors when facing unfavorable environmental conditions such as drought, high temperature, and low temperature. This is particularly important for the growth of chili peppers, as they are sensitive to environmental changes, and the application of potassium carbonate can enhance their ability to adapt to adverse environments.
